Original Description
The painting Helga Ancher Playing Guitar In Front Of A Piano In The Ancher Family House by Anna Kirstine Ancher captures an intimate moment of domestic harmony and artistic expression. Created around the late 19th or early 20th century, this work exemplifies the Skagen Painters’ unique blend of realism and Impressionism, characterized by natural light and candid depictions of everyday life. Anna Ancher, a central figure in the Danish art movement, often portrayed her family, including her daughter Helga, in their sunlit home—a recurring subject reflecting warmth and creativity. The painting’s soft yet vibrant brushwork and interplay of light and shadow highlight Ancher’s mastery in conveying texture and atmosphere. Historically, it represents the Skagen artists’ break from traditional academic norms, embracing modernity while preserving the quiet dignity of rural Danish life. Its significance lies in bridging intimate portraiture with broader artistic innovation, making it a cherished piece in Scandinavian art history.
